The Michelin National road map of Norway at 1:1,250,000 scale is ideal for route planning. The map gives comprehensive coverage of national road networks showing all major motorways, dual carriageways, national & regional main roads and some single-lane roads. Also shows unsurfaced roads and major footpaths. The map is divided by grid showing latitude and longitude.

Distances between major locations are marked along roads, with total distance and several intermediate distances shown. A quick-reference chart of distances & driving times between major locations is also included. The map also includes a grid-referenced index of principal place names.

Clear, easy-to read cartography shows roads in reds, yellows and white with black outlines. Major topography is indicated with relief shading. Woodland & forest is marked with green shading. Built-up urban areas are clearly marked in yellow. Airports, ferries and railways are also marked. National divisions are marked, as are areas restricted to foreigners and towns with tolls. Areas of interest such as churches, ruins and waterfalls are also displayed.

Also includes a quick reference panel giving national driving regulations, including speed limits, equipment requirements (e.g. bulb kits, warning triangles) and seatbelt rules.

Town plans & regional enlargements:
- Oslo at 1:300,000 scale
- Bergen at 1:300,000 scale
